Output 0478e38a4477ec8113989dd0600d17b1b1e8474f7d898494cc61e11137737c3f:0

value
115740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ac25a8cc6b496a5d2601059361b2349e97181f13 OP_EQUAL
address
3HPFGA5r46tsEXyeYPe6552g2Lrvt7TR6C
transaction
0478e38a4477ec8113989dd0600d17b1b1e8474f7d898494cc61e11137737c3f
confirmations
308839
spent
true